Rock band from Ann Arbor that existed from 1974 to 1980 and has just one single during their lifetime. Often referred to as a rock "super group" since some band members formerly played in legendary Detroit rock bands like the MC5, Stooges, Destroy All Monsters and Rationals.
Members:
Fred Sonic Smith (Guitar, Vocals)
Gary Rasmussen (Bass, Vocals) (1976-80)
Ron Cooke (Bass, Vocals) (1974-75)
Scott "Rock Action" Asheton (Drums)
Scott Morgan (Vocals, Guitar)
-------------------------------------------------------------------
By virtue of who they were, Sonic's Rendezvous were legendary long before anyone outside their hometown ever heard them, The veritable Detroit-scene supergroup consisted of Scott Morgan (ex-Rationals), Gary Rasmussen (the Up), Scott Asheton (Stooges) and Fred Sonic Smith (MC5). Officially, the band's recorded output consists of a single song, the long-rare mono/stereo 45 "City Slang." Unofficially, they made a pointed resurgence in the mid-'80s Michigan-worship years, first on a 1985 self-titled bootleg (a lo-fi dub of the original 45, followed by lower-fi live cuts that fail to disguise the fact that, yeah, SRB were worth the hoopla all along).
